Green Furniture Production in Indonesia

Indonesia's rapidly growing furniture industry is making progress towards implementing sustainable production practices. With its abundant natural resources, Indonesia has the potential to become a leader in eco-conscious furniture manufacturing.

Many furniture manufacturers in Indonesia are now employing sustainable materials. These include bamboo, recycled wood, rubberwood, reclaimed timber, and sustainably harvested teak. Additionally, companies are integrating sustainable production processes to minimize their ecological effect.

, In addition, the Indonesian government is supporting sustainable furniture production through various programs. This includes providing incentives for companies that implement sustainable practices and promoting understanding among consumers about the importance of choosing eco-friendly furniture.
